Florence is a beautiful city not to be missed by travellers to Italy. It has a mix of art, culture, food, sights, shopping and people watching. I think you would need to plan between 3 and 7 days to see this small city.
|
Florence is a perfect sized ctiy to visit as it isn't too big and overwhelming like Rome.
It is full of cafes, shops, museums, buskers and beautiful architecture every corner you turn.

| Favourite spots: |
The Uffizi gallery was wonderful. I really liked the statues in the hall and you can get wonderful photos looking over the river from the hall.
From the piazza Michelangelo you can have a stupendous view over Florence.

| Accommodations: |
|
I stayed in a dormitory of Santa Monaca hostel in the San Spirito are and it was great. Very cheap at 17€ per night. However it would be hot in summer because there is only 1 window and 1 fan.

| Restaurants: |
|
Piazza San Spirito was very lively and there are a few restaurant here where you can eat well and slightly cheaper than in the very centre.
